NEW YORK – With a networth of $21 billion (approx1,29,150 crore), Mukesh Ambaniretained his title as India’swealthiest person for the sixthyear in a row, according to U.S.-based business magazine Forbes.As per Forbes’ annual listof India’s 100 richest, releasedon Tuesday, the country’s100 richest persons saw theircollective wealth rise by a modest3 percent from a year ago to$259 billion (15,92,850 crore).NRI steel tycoon LakshmiMittal ($16 billion — 98,400crore) continued to hold thesecond position.Sun Pharma’s DilipShanghvi jumped to third placewith about 50 percent surgein his wealth to $13.9 billion(85,485 crore), pushing IT czarAzim Premji to fourth place($13.8 billion — 84,870 crore).“Growth in wealth waslacklustre due to India’sstumbling economy, which hasbeen hit by inflation and a fallingrupee,” Forbes said.Amid the sluggishness,Reliance Industries chiefAmbani and ArcelorMittal’sMittal saw no change in theirrespective net worths, butpharmaceutical industry titanShanghi managed to buck thetrend with a surge of $4.7 billion(28,905 crore) in his wealthPremji’s wealth also rose by$1.6 billion (9,840 crore)Pallonji Mistry, patriarchof construction giant ShapoorjiPallonji Group, which is thebiggest shareholder in Tata Sons,has moved down one place tofifth rank with a net worth of$12.5 billion (76,875 crore).His younger son CyrusMistry last year succeeded RatanTata as the new Tata group head.NRI businessmen Hindujabrothers have moved up to sixthplace ($9 billion — 55,350 crore),from their 9th position last year.

HCL’s Shiv Nadar ($8.6billion — 52,890 crore) movedinto top 10 at the 7th place,while telecom entrepreneurSunil Mittal returned to thisleague at 10th place ($6.6 billion— 40,590 crore).On the other hand, Essargroup’s Ruia brothers andJindal group’s Savitri Jindal havemoved out from the groupAdi Godrej slipped twoplaces to 8th rank ($8.3 billion— 51,045 crore), while AdityaBirla group chairman KumarMangalam Birla gained oneposition to 9th ($7.6 billion —46,740 crore).Mukesh Ambani’s youngerbrother Anil Ambani retainedhis 11th rank, although hiswealth rose to $6.2 billion(38,130 crore) from $6 billion(36,900 crore) a year ago.In the top 20, he is followedby Shashi and Ravi Ruia ($5.5billion — 33,825 crore), MickyJagtiani ($5 billion — 30,750crore), Savitri Jindal ($4.9 billion— 30,135 crore), Uday Kotak($4.1 billion — 25,215 crore),Cyrus Poonawalla ($4 billion —24,600 crore), Anand Burman($3.7 billion — 22,755 crore),Kushal Pal Singh ($3.4 billion —20,910 crore).Mukesh AmbaniIs India’sRichest Man
